L-Carnitine Benefits

Enhanced fat oxidation and energy production
Improved exercise performance and endurance
Reduced muscle fatigue and recovery time
Support for cardiovascular health
Cognitive function and mental clarity

Passionflower Benefits

Anxiety reduction
Sleep quality improvement
Stress relief
Nervous system support
Mild sedative effects

Can You Take Both Together?

In most cases, L-Carnitine and Passionflower can be taken together safely. However, always check the interactions section of each supplement and consult a healthcare professional if you take medication.

Which Should You Choose?

Choose L-Carnitine if your primary goal is: enhanced fat oxidation and energy production. Choose Passionflower if your primary goal is: anxiety reduction. Many people take both as they target different aspects of health.
